I recently did a cam and kit upgrade.
New cam, lifters, cuff and pushrods but kept the original tubes.
Upon installation, I could not slide the pushrod over the top of the cuff. I had to loosen the cuff, slip the pushrods onto the lifters, then reinstall the cuffs. The stock tubes were fine and already chrome.
I also rolled the o-ring over the tube and then rolled down once pushrods adjusted.
